Episode 7935 was broadcast on 19 January 2023, and was the second semi-final of Championship of Champions XVI.
Dan Byrom played Ahmed Mohamed, with Ahmed Mohamed winning 121 – 111. The Dictionary Corner guest was Rick Edwards, and the lexicographer was Susie Dent.
This was the second ever episode in 15-round history that both players scored points in every non-conundrum round, the first being Episode 6290, also a Championship of Champions semi-final.
Mohamed achieved a Jos game here, only beaten by an unfound word in round 10.
